After a freakishly dry winter so far, the northern hill states are likely to get their first major spell of snowfall, and the plains of north India much-needed rain, with two back-to-back western disturbances set to impact the region over the next six days or so. The India Meteorological Department on Tuesday issued orange alerts for snow/rain on Wednesday over J&K, Ladakh, Himachal Pradesh, Uttarakhand, Punjab, Haryana and Delhi, and for Thursday over the same region (with Uttarakhand's alert being lowered to yellow).
